What are Chromatic Orbs, anyway?
Let's start with the basics. Chromatic Orbs are a special type of currency in Path of Exile 2 that you can use to re-colour the sockets on your weapons and armour. Each socket comes in one of three colours:
Red: Perfect for Strength-based skill gems.
Green: Ideal for Dexterity-based skill gems.
Blue: Made for intelligence-based goodies.
Why does this matter? Well, the colour of a socket determines which skill gem you can insert into it. Imagine finding a killer chest piece, but it's all blue sockets, and you're a Strength-stacking warrior. Frustrating, right? That's where Chromatic Orbs come in. Use one and it'll randomly shuffle the colours of all the sockets on that item. It's a roll of the dice - sometimes you hit the jackpot, sometimes you're left muttering under your breath. How do you get Chromatic Orbs?
So how do you get your hands on these colourful little helpers? Luckily, there are a number of ways to get your hands on Chromatic Orbs in POE2:
Monster Drops: Slay a few beasts and you may see Chromatic Orbs drop along with other loot. Chests and breakable objects scattered around the game world can also give them up. It's classic grind, and honestly, who doesn't love smashing things?
Vendor recipes: Here's a neat trick: sell an item with connected red, green and blue sockets to a vendor, and they'll give you a chromatic orb. It's like recycling your junk into something useful. Pro tip: Keep an eye out for items with the correct socket arrangement when you're adventuring.

Tips for mastering Chromatic Orbs
Using Chromatic Orbs can feel like playing a slot machine - sometimes you win big, sometimes you're left shaking your fist at the RNG. But don't worry, we've got a few tricks to tilt the odds in your favour:
Check the stats on your gear: An item's attribute requirements - such as Strength, Dexterity, or Intelligence - will affect the colours you're likely to roll. Need red sockets? Pick something with a high Strength requirement and your chromatic orbs will be more likely to cooperate.
Hit the crafting bank: If randomness isn't your thing, the Crafting Bench allows you to force certain socket colours. Sure, it'll cost you more Chromatic Orbs, but it's a guaranteed win when you're desperate for that perfect setup.
